Ocean County Library to Mark Black History Month with Sankofa Stories by Shirley Johnson

January 09, 2023

TOMS RIVER –  As part of its Black History Month celebration, the Ocean County Library is pleased to present Sankofa Stories by master African-American and multicultural storyteller Shirley Johnson, Saturday, February 4, at two branches:

  • Point Pleasant Borough Branch – 11:30 AM, 834 Beaver Dam Road, (732) 295-1555. Sponsored by Friends of the Point Pleasant Borough Branch.
  • Barnegat Branch – 2 PM, 112 Burr Street, (609) 698-3331.

Accompanied by instrumentalist Hollis Donaldson, Shirley Johnson will weave creative, energized, and spellbinding folk tales for everyone age 3 and up, highlighting well-known and obscure African-American inventors and trail blazers.

The interactive Sankofa Stories emphasize the value of the past to learn for the future. Group participation brings the time-honored tales to vivid life.

Shirley Johnson has become conversant with different cultures and folklore in travels to West Africa, Europe, Asia, Canada, Mexico, the Caribbean, and many spots in the US. In 2020, she visited South Africa to entertain preschoolers in Soweto and at a women’s shelter in Cape Town.

Membership in organizations including Steeped in Stories, National Storytelling Network (NSN), National Association of Black Storytellers (NABS), New Jersey Storytelling Guild, and NJ Storynet has nurtured her love of story and led her to libraries, festivals, book fairs, and schools.

Among her most recent engagements are the East Orange Kwanzaa Festival, the Montclair performance of Christmas in King Arthur’s Court, and Tellebration at the Princeton Public Library.
